Non Linear Analysis Of Roll Over Protection Structure

Abstract
Roll over Protection Structure (ROPS) is a structure of vehicle and are expected to prevent overturn deaths. Rollover of a vehicle is most common due to imbalance, high speed, high center of gravity and also working on slopes and rough terrain. After Rollover vehicle may block the doors complicating the escape of passenger and may lie on its side or roof. In such conditions ROPS are expected to protect the occupant or driver. This paper depicts the importance of computer aided modeling and finite element analysis. Meshing and Non linear analysis was performed by using different software on newly designed SD190 Full ROPS as per ISO 3471.
